ogmarkup is a lightweight markup language for story writers.
refers to a haskell library that provides a generic conversion function to
transform an ogmarkup document into a ready-to-publish document.
ogmarkup in your own project
ogmarkup is available on Hackage but not on Stackage. If you are using
stack, yo can add the following lines in your
# ... extra-deps: - ogmarkup-<version> # ...
If you use Hakyll to build your website, you may want to take a look at hakyll-ogmarkup which brings the two projects together.
Version number policy
From a release
ogmarkup-a.b.c, if a change breaks the private interface of
ogmarkup (that is
Text.Ogmarkup.Private modules) then
b is incremented. If
a change breaks the public interface (that is
incremented. Otherwise, just
c is incremented.